Course details
Smart Grid Maintenance Strategies Fundamentals - This unit covers the essential concepts and principles of smart grid maintenance, including the importance of reliability, efficiency, and sustainability. •
Condition Monitoring and Predictive Maintenance Techniques - This unit focuses on the use of advanced technologies such as sensors, IoT devices, and data analytics to monitor the condition of smart grid assets and predict potential failures. •
Smart Grid Asset Management and Maintenance Planning - This unit covers the planning, execution, and evaluation of maintenance activities in smart grids, including the use of asset management systems and maintenance planning tools. •
Cybersecurity and Threat Management in Smart Grid Maintenance - This unit emphasizes the importance of cybersecurity in smart grid maintenance, including the identification of potential threats, risk management, and mitigation strategies. •
Renewable Energy Integration and Smart Grid Maintenance - This unit explores the challenges and opportunities of integrating renewable energy sources into smart grids, including the impact on maintenance strategies and asset management. •
Advanced Materials and Coatings for Smart Grid Applications - This unit covers the use of advanced materials and coatings in smart grid applications, including their properties, benefits, and maintenance requirements. •
Smart Grid Maintenance and Repair Robotics and Automation - This unit focuses on the use of robotics and automation in smart grid maintenance, including the design, deployment, and operation of maintenance robots and automated systems. •
Data Analytics and Artificial Intelligence in Smart Grid Maintenance - This unit explores the use of data analytics and artificial intelligence in smart grid maintenance, including the application of machine learning algorithms and data visualization techniques. •
Smart Grid Maintenance and Energy Efficiency - This unit covers the relationship between smart grid maintenance and energy efficiency, including the impact of maintenance on energy consumption and the potential for energy savings through optimized maintenance strategies. •

**Job Market Trends and Statistics in the UK**
| **Role** | **Description** |
|---|---|
| **Smart Grid Maintenance Specialist** | Designs and implements maintenance strategies for smart grid infrastructure, ensuring optimal performance and reliability. |
| **Renewable Energy Technician** | Installs, maintains, and repairs renewable energy systems, including solar and wind power. |
| **Energy Auditor** | Conducts energy audits to identify areas of energy inefficiency and recommends improvements. |
| **Power System Engineer** | Designs, develops, and operates power systems, including transmission and distribution networks. |
| **Grid Operations Manager** | Oversees the day-to-day operations of a power grid, ensuring reliable and efficient energy delivery. |
